童话说说技术创业美文职业
投稿投诉
职业母婴
职场个人
历史治疗
笔记技能
美文纠纷
幽默家庭
范文作文
乐趣解密
创业案例
社会工作
新闻家居
心理安全
技术八卦
仲裁思考
生活时事
运势奇闻
说说企业
魅力社交
安好健康
传统笑话
童话初中
男女饮食
周易阅读
爱好两性

get这份PRD文档写作说明,让你有底气怼开发

4月16日 小米粒投稿
  你是否有过因为PRD文档写得不够好,而被开发怼的经历呢?这里一份详细的PRD文档写作说明,get这份说明,你的开发过程将会很顺利。接下来,就让笔者为我们讲述如何写好一份PRD文档吧。
  产品和开发之间的矛盾人尽皆知,其中一个核心问题就是:PRD写得不够好,于是开发过程非常不顺,导致产品和开发不断撕逼。
  当时刚做产品经理时,也为此颇为烦恼。虽然大学时学过C和Java,但对技术的理解有限,当时还难以写出合格的PRD。
  紧接着,我就和很多产品新人一样到网上到处搜PRD该如何写,搜了一堆模板、一堆文章。
  但紧接着我们会发现:并没有人给出一个足够实用的PRD详细说明,让我们能直接在工作中应用,并能保证开发过程顺畅。
  到了现在,我终于能给出一份比较实用的PRD详细说明了。果然打是亲,骂是爱,感谢那些曾经怼过自己的开发们。
  有了这份PRD文档写作详细说明后,有什么效果?
  一位开发评价:按照你上次的PRD文档,以后就不是开发怼你,而是你怼开发了。
  一位测试评价:我感觉PRD文档写成这样,以后就不用需求讲解了(“需求讲解”特指开发之前的讲解,便于开发熟悉需求)。
  一位面试官评价:你是我面试过的产品经理中,一个难得的合格的产品经理,你要感谢那些怼过你的开发们。
  确实如此,只要每次都按照这份详细说明来写PRD,开发过程就很顺畅。而如果有不顺畅的地方,往往是忽略了详细说明中的部分内容。
  那么这份详细说明是怎么来的?
  很简单:不断地被开发怼。
  在被开发怼了将近1年后,在接触了6个开发团队后,我收集了足够多的开发怼我的注意点,以及过程中的不断完善,梳理出了这份详细说明。从此之后,一切就变得很顺畅。
  下面就来具体讲解:
  一、基本注意点
  1。不同团队需要不同的PRD
  PRD是给开发、测试看的,本质上也是一个产品,产品的用户就是开发和测试。
  因此,一个最基本的原则是:根据不同团队的具体需求,给出不同的PRD。
  是的,PRD也不是一招鲜吃遍天。当你接触的团队足够多,你会发现不同团队对PRD的要求有很大差异:
  有的团队需要非常详细的说明一般是比较成熟稳定的开发团队。
  有的团队只需要原型图足够准确,需求描述部分很少这就需要在开发过程中不断沟通。
  有的团队注重你对需求的深入理解,而不是PRD本身的描述是否足够详细一般是创业团队。
  所以,PRD到底要写到什么程度,最基本的原则就是:看团队的具体需求。
  2。一些注意点
  另外,还有一些注意点:
  这份PRD详细说明主要针对业务类产品。因为这份说明来自实际工作经验,笔者没做过AI、大数据、区块链等高新技术产品,更多的是业务类产品。
  这份PRD详细说明非常详细,但不代表你的PRD就要这么详细。如上面所说,不同团队需要不同的PRD。但你的PRD可以比较简略,所以,对功能的思考上要考虑到这份详细说明中的内容,以避免开发过程的不顺畅。
  这份PRD详细说明只针对功能的技术可行性,不针对需求的合理性这是PRD的核心目的,需求的合理性可在其他阶段考虑。
  二、PRD文档写作详细说明
  先说明一下:一些基本的PRD模块我们就不说了比如:历史版本修改记录、需求背景说明这些人尽皆知的部分。
  我们只讲PRD最核心的部分对各个功能应该如何描述才足够准确、详细。
  至于其他模块,我们在文末放一个链接,大家自行下载即可,看一眼就懂了。
  1。取值规则
  取值规则:产品前端客户端的字段取的是对应的什么字段。
  我们以人人都是产品经理APP首页为例:
  比如:下图的banner部分,取值规则就是这些banner的图和标题取自哪里?
  一般来说,banner部分的图和标题都在后台配置,因此你就可以写成:
  banner图片:取值后台字段XX。
  banner标题:取值后台字段YY。
  PS:建议写出后台的具体字段,否则时间长了,字段就乱了,下次你想知道前后端的对应关系时,还得找开发查半天。
  当然,取值的来源可以不是后台某字段,比如:
  前端用户操作的数据比如用户点赞次数。
  某几个字段综合计算后的结果。
  符合特定条件的某字段比如取值后台字段〔状态〕的值为”显示”的字段XX。
  这些在实际工作中会有变化,核心是得想清楚前端客户端的字段,其取值的对应字段是什么。
  2。显示规则
  显示规则:与显示相关的规则。
  以下图banner部分为例,显示规则要考虑:
  取值数据为空时如何处理:例如banner的图片对应的后台字段为空,此时如何显示?
  显示数量:banner的图片要显示几张?超出数量限制时如何处理?banner的标题要显示多少字?超出数量限制时如何处理?
  显示格式:比如标题是靠左还是居中还是靠右?如果是数字,比如时间,是要显示成12小时制还是24小时制?
  排序规则:banner的图片显示的先后顺序如何排序?是按照后台的某个字段排序?还是按照其他规则排序?
  3。交互规则
  交互规则:将对应的交互设计描述出来。
  比如下图的banner部分,至少要考虑:
  自动轮播的时间间隔。
  左右滑动时的交互效果。
  点击后的交互效果比如点击后进入XX页面。
  4。默认规则
  对一些默认情况的说明。
  默认的取值规则:默认取值xx,当xx为空则取值yy。
  默认的显示规则:默认显示xx,当。则显示yy。
  默认的交互规则:导航栏,默认选中某个标签比如上图的首页部分,底部TAB默认选中的是阅读,顶部导航栏默认选中的是文章。
  其他的默认情况说明。
  5。边界情况
  对各种边界情况的考量,防止出现异常。
  比如:
  取值规则:被取值字段为空时如何取值?
  显示规则:
  当没有内容时,如何处理?当前页面没有任何内容时显示什么页面?当前字段没有任何内容时显示什么内容?
  当数量巨大时,如何处理?列表显示数量过大时可能影响性能,要与开发协商处理措施。
  时间显示格式如显示时间区间格式:若开始时间和结束时间为同一天,那么,是否只显示一个时间即可?
  交互规则:
  操作次数限制:是否要限制?如要限制,限制多少次?达到上限后如何提醒?比如,输入密码错误达到上限后,就要冻结一段时间。
  输入内容限制:是否要限制?如要限制,限制多少次?达到上限后如何提醒?比如,输入手机号码限制11位数字,超过后如何处理?
  返回按钮:若上一个页面为空,则返回哪里?
  提示:提示多久消失?比如toast提示,是否3s后消失?
  编辑:是否可编辑?涉及到编辑时,要描述清楚编辑成功后的交互。比如保存后是否要刷新页面。
  异常情况:出现异常时如何处理?
  当没有网络网络异常时,显示什么?
  当服务器忙时,显示什么?
  当产品下架页面被删除等时,显示什么?
  被恶意评论、恶意刷分等时,显示什么?
  几个不同状态的综合考虑:
  登录未登录:例如,未登录状态下不能点赞。
  有权限无权限:例如,无权限时是否显示?交互如何?
  版本兼容考量如果是APP,不同版本之间的兼容需要考虑,web端一般不需要考虑这块。
  以上是PRD要考虑的核心部分,是站在开发角度的考量。
  当然,由于例子有限,以上内容并不完整(如下方列举了一部分),所以整理一个思维导图下载链接,大家参照即可。
  比如:APP端、小程序端、web端各有不同,各自有各自的注意点。
  比如:流程上的注意点,如需为设计考虑,可以标注清楚这个版本涉及的更改内容,这样设计就能更快地知道自己该设计哪些地方;还应该给出可复制的文案,否则设计得自己输入对应内容等等。
  比如:与线上功能一致的,尽量沿用线上已有的功能,这样便于开发,可降低开发成本。此时最好还说清楚线上功能所在的位置,便于开发找到对应的功能。
  对于关联性较强的数据,开发难度往往更大,此时应更多地考虑性能。
  如果更改频率低,写死比在后台添加更好。
  可以把通用的功能全部收集起来放在一个文档中,这样后续用到对应功能时,可以直接给出链接,让开发看之前的文档描述即可。
  PRD文档写作详细说明、PRD模板:
  链接:https:pan。baidu。coms1tVhJ6A6On3TFE0lGHO3TQ
  提取码:smu7
投诉 评论 转载

任务和业务流程图分清用好,三步教会你绘制大厂流程图(第三篇)业务流程图、功能流程图、任务流程图我们经常听到这些名词伴随着定义概念出场,然而,这些概念真的是正确并且准确的吗?继上两篇,讲述了流程图的规范,以及讲述了如何画出不被研发怒……3招,快速搞定一个APP项目本文主要是来跟大家复盘一下,为何能快速完成一个投资不大的APP项目,在其中,我们运用了那些措施?先大概说下这个项目的背景,一个APP项目,投资不大,百万左右的规模,是我们……“数据产品”设计指南数据产品,是以数据为主要目标的产品,且无论是面向客户的完整产品,还是部分后端产品,都具有与其他技术产品不同的特性。什么是数据产品,而它又为什么值得你去关心呢?DJP……微信红包上限200元,有哪些考虑?微信红包为什么要设上限?里面有哪些因素决定红包设置上限呢?缘起近日逛产品社区的时候,看到有位网友在上面提问,微信红包为什么上限200元?有的产品认为这是一个浪……从动效设计到代码网易云音乐2018年度听歌报告的背后从动效设计到代码,网易云音乐这版年度听歌报告的背后有怎样的故事呢?前言作为2019年第一个爆款刷屏H5项目,网易云音乐2018年度听歌报告除了走心的文案、精美的页面……塑造【心流】体验,学习产品也能让用户上瘾本文将基于自主学习产品的使用场景,探讨【心流】体验在学习行为中是否存在,以及在产品设计时如何从整体层面来塑造【心流】。一、浑然忘我的心流体验还记得上一次“浑然忘我”……产品体验日记:10个优秀设计、1个深度思考灵感、方案、审美、眼界来源于日常储备。本文将为大家分享,产品体验中的“10个优秀设计1个思考”。一、哔哩哔哩设计点:结合实际情况,将需求中的同类场景组织到一个页面内……设计“简单直观”的产品,才是好产品在产品设计中要做到“简单直观”,首先要让产品概念浅显易懂,其次是要打造最直观的交互方式,最后一点就是产品对于用户的操作要有反馈。只有设计“简单直观”的产品,才是好产品。今……创造更好产品的4个秘密原则如果你有原则,专注于保持思路的清晰,压缩工作量,你就可以设计出伟大的产品。但是如果你在一个问题上投入许多精力,反而止步不前。一般而言,杰作的诞生不是花更多……优惠券系统细节剖析(一):关于优惠券分类及对应设计思路本系列文章会列举抛出一些新人往往容易忽略的细节问题并尝试对细节进行深入分析,今天主要想讲讲关于优惠券的分类及对应设计思路。为什么要写这个系列本人三岁产品经理,自从转……好好学习APP要不要做笔记?笔者对“好好学习”app需不需要增加“做笔记”这个功能点进行了一次调研。本文将比较不同有“笔记”功能点的app,根据这些app可以借鉴的点来结合“好好学习”app本身特质,对该……get这份PRD文档写作说明,让你有底气怼开发你是否有过因为PRD文档写得不够好,而被开发怼的经历呢?这里一份详细的PRD文档写作说明,get这份说明,你的开发过程将会很顺利。接下来,就让笔者为我们讲述如何写好一份PRD文……
如何使用Axure规范的画出页面的线框图Axure实例:即刻app产品需求文档Axure组件重写系列(二):用中继器搞定下拉框重写Axure组件重写系列(一)Axure组件重写系列(三):拿什么来拯救你的表格组件?Axure原型设计:从一个简单的H5活动页面,窥探Axure如何制作统一可复用iOSMaterialDesign元件库?Axure教程使用母版快速搭建APP界面框架以手机淘宝为例,看原型图易缺失的交互场景如何用Sketch制作精致的交互原型?Axure之旅:关于Axure的冷知识Axure应用技巧:可复用控件库制作实操
我给儿子做了280张英语语法闪卡,忍不住要分享给你尖锐湿疣的预防需要注意什么呢?如何矫正臀部为什么感觉身边月薪3500的人经常吃外卖,而月薪一万的人却经农村淘宝晒年味送黄金活动规则武进陈君研因以余与其尊公鉴沤岁月不饶人,我们也未曾饶过岁月仲裁调解书生效时间的规定是什么?企业网站如何做长尾关键词排名(附:地区关键词排名方案)2月20号湖北能解封吗2月20号疫情会不会结束海南拟创建五个全产业链标准化示范基地热博聚热点网 阿里巴巴对杭州有多重要?

友情链接:中准网聚热点快百科快传网快生活快软网快好知文好找作文动态热点娱乐育儿情感教程科技体育养生教案探索美文旅游财经日志励志范文论文时尚保健游戏护肤业界